Space Tourists
Switzerland | 2009 | 58 min
Documentary filmmaker Christian Frei gets inside the minds of a disparate group of billionaires willing to pay top dollar to be among the first civilians to journey beyond the limitations of our atmosphere and into outer space. Frei’s film is less a chronicle of the futuristic technologies that make space travel accessible — at least to the extremely wealthy — than an exploration of human hubris and our unquenchable thirst for adventure.
Featuring breathtaking images, Space Tourists takes viewers into a fascinating world full of wonder and surprise.
